CAIRO, Dec 4 (Aswat Masriya) - One man was killed and another was injured on Thursday following an attempt to target armed forces personnel securing a Suez Canal Authority building in the Canal governorate of Ismailia.

Two men on a motorbike broke into the security checkpoint of the watchtower despite being warned by security personnel, the second field army commander said in a statement. The first was killed and the second was transferred to the public hospital after being shot in his left thigh.

Army commanders and Ismailia security chief moved to investigate the accident and comb the area for any foreign bodies in the vicinity of the building.

Militants have stepped up attacks targeting security forces in Egypt, particularly in the Sinai Peninsula, since the army's ouster of Islamist President Mohamed Mursi in July 2013, which followed mass protests against his rule.

Egypt's security forces have intensified their security measures in North Sinai in reaction to repeated militant attacks that target army and police officials, which rose significantly since the military ouster of Mursi last year.
